Convallaria majalis
Confirmed format: 12cm
Convallaria majalis, commonly known as lily of the valley, is a charming and reliable herbaceous perennial prized for its sweetly scented white bell-shaped flowers. Blooming in May and June, this spreading plant features fresh green deciduous foliage and is exceptionally well suited to woodland gardens, shaded borders, and ground cover planting schemes. Its delightful fragrance and delicate appearance make it a timeless favourite for cottage gardens.
| Botanical Name | Convallaria majalis |
|---|---|
| Plant Type | Herbaceous Perennial |
| Foliage Persistence | Deciduous |
| Flower Colour | White |
| Flower Form | Bell-shaped |
| Flowering Season | May to June |
| Fragrance | Strong |
| Foliage Colour | Green |
| Growth Habit | Spreading |
| Growth Rate | Moderate |
| Mature Height | 15 cm |
| Mature Spread | 30 cm |
| Hardiness | RHS H7 (below -20°C) |
| Position | Plant in partial shade or full shade. |
|---|---|
| Soil | Thrives in moist, well-drained soil. |
| Watering | Requires a moderate water need, keeping the soil moist. |
| Mulching | Adding compost or leaf mould before planting. |
| Dormancy | Allow the foliage to die back naturally in autumn. |
